Output 51f21e3686d872d7f8719ee31f48c5f49bf42643df03691a7dedfd1928b559f8:0

value
998716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fd951cd8cb04d7b6e7e14e0a0f4c9a5422570fb OP_EQUAL
address
MKZAPRGQweMU1byseUKwh9j1wJUMbgukKp
transaction
51f21e3686d872d7f8719ee31f48c5f49bf42643df03691a7dedfd1928b559f8
spent
true